quartus
Descrição de circuito utilizando linguagem VHDL (sem Testbench) e Simulação com o software ModelSim-Altera-Starter
Neste tutorial será apresentada uma opção de uso do software Quartus II em conjunto com o software
Modelsim, utilizando como entrada um arquivo com a descrição do circuito em VHDL (.vhd). O circuito exemplo será uma porta lógica do tipo AND.
Para este tutorial, considera-se que o usuário já conhece os princípios da linguagem VHDL e ainda não está em condições de criar uma descrição para teste (Testbench). Assim os resultados serão avaliados utilizando o software Modelsim com o uso da descrição de sinais via comandos do modelsim.
1- Inicializando o software Quartus II:
Figura 2 – Inicializando o software Quartus II Web Edition (32 bits)
Figura 3 – Software Quartus II – Versão 12 – SP1
2- Criando um novo Projeto
A base de dados gerada no software Quartus II é gerenciada através de um projeto.
Figura 4 – Criando um projeto – 1
Figura 5 – Criando um projeto – 2
Figura 6 – Criando um projeto – 3
Figura 7 – Criando um projeto – 4
Figura 8 – Criando um projeto – 5
Figura 9– Criando um projeto – 6
Figura 10– Criando um projeto – 7
3- Criando a descrição do circuito em VHDL
Figura 11– Criando o circuito (descrição VHDL)
Figura 12
Figura 13
A Figura 14 mostra uma forma de utilizar uma ferramenta de auxilio para a inserção de códigos completos ou parte de códigos que estão disponibilizados na ferramenta, facilitando o trabalho de edição de código.
Este recurso não será utilizado neste tutorial, mas auxiliar em futuras edições de códigos.
Figura 14
Figura 15 – Salvar com o mesmo nome escolhido para o projeto (porta_e_vhdl.vhd)
Figura 16 – Compilando o projeto
Após a compilação, verifica-se erro que ocorre devido ao nome errado na entidade (Figura 17)
Figura 17 – Erro de compilação
Com dois cliques na linha da mensagem de erro o